Skip to content

Instantly share code, notes, and snippets.

View mikestreety's full-sized avatar

Mike Street mikestreety

View GitHub Profile
// Define gulp before we start
var gulp = require('gulp');
// Define Sass and the autoprefixer
var sass = require('gulp-sass');
var prefix = require('gulp-autoprefixer');
// This is an object which defines paths for the styles.
// Can add paths for javascript or images for example
// The folder, files to look for and destination are all required for sass
@mikestreety
mikestreety / gulpfle.js
Last active June 29, 2020 17:06
advance gulpfile
var gulp = require('gulp');
var plugins = require("gulp-load-plugins")({
pattern: ['gulp-*', 'gulp.*'],
replaceString: /\bgulp[\-.]/
});
var basePaths = {
public: './public/',
src: './src/assets/',
bower: './bower_components/'
<?php
// The name of the folder where the logins are
$folder = './passwords';
// The file name you want to save as
$title = 'Logins';
// A csv function - from http://webtricksandtreats.com/export-to-csv-php/
function convert_to_csv($input_array, $output_file_name, $delimiter) {
$temp_memory = fopen('php://memory', 'w');
@mikestreety
mikestreety / SassMeister-input.scss
Last active November 23, 2016 15:41
Generated by SassMeister.com.
// ----
// libsass (v3.3.6)
// ----
/**
* Responsive Typography Example
*
* Read the full post here:
* http://www.liquidlight.co.uk/blog/article/responsive-typography-in-scss/
*/
@mikestreety
mikestreety / SassMeister-input.scss
Created March 3, 2015 10:48
Generated by SassMeister.com.
// ----
// Sass (v3.4.12)
// Compass (v1.0.3)
// ----
$ieSprite: '.lt-ie9' !default;
$baseFontSize: 16px !default;
// Converts px to em
@function mq-px2em($px, $base-font-size: $baseFontSize) {
@mikestreety
mikestreety / .vimrc
Created April 27, 2016 09:19
Vim settings file
filetype indent plugin on
" Turn on suntax highlighting
syntax on
" Set dark background
set background=dark
" Set utf8 as standard encoding and en_US as the standard language
set encoding=utf8
@mikestreety
mikestreety / SassMeister-input.scss
Created January 22, 2014 09:24
Generated by SassMeister.com.
// ----
// Sass (v3.3.0.rc.2)
// Compass (v1.0.0.alpha.17)
// ----
@mixin base($class) {
[class*="#{$class}"] {
@content;
}
}
@mikestreety
mikestreety / SassMeister-input.scss
Created January 8, 2014 10:13
Generated by SassMeister.com.
// ----
// Sass (v3.3.0.rc.1)
// Compass (v0.13.alpha.10)
// ----
$basefont: 'Arimo',Arial,sans-serif;
$basefontsize: 12px;
$basegutter: 15px;
$min-width: 1100px;
@mikestreety
mikestreety / SassMeister-input.scss
Created January 7, 2014 17:33
Generated by SassMeister.com.
// ----
// Sass (v3.3.0.rc.1)
// Compass (v0.13.alpha.10)
// ----
.box {
background: red;
.heading {
font-size: 20px;
}
@mikestreety
mikestreety / input.scss
Last active January 2, 2016 09:09
An unnecessarily complex font face dec
// ----
// Sass (v3.3.0.rc.1)
// Compass (v0.13.alpha.10)
// ----
@mixin font-face($font-name, $file, $svg-font-name: false, $weight: 100, $style: normal) {
@font-face {
$font-src: false;
$font-list: (
'eot?#iefix' 'embedded-opentype',